MTI MicroFuel Cells Inc. (Albany, NY) announced that former US Secretary of Defense William Perry has joined its board of directors. Company officials cited the addition of Perry as evidence of the growing strength of MTI Micro, a subsidiary of Mechanical Technology Inc. (Albany, NY) that plans to commercialize direct-methanol micro fuel cells as a future power source for portable electronics in the commercial and military markets.
"There is a very real need for new power sources to serve growing global markets. I believe micro fuel cells have the potential to meet this need, and I joined this board because I am impressed with MTI Micro's unique technology, its great progress and its people," said Perry.
